In the world of TVs, 2026 has been the year of RGB technology. Most of the major TV brands are using some form of RGB-based backlighting, including Samsung, LG, and Hisense. Sony also recently debuted its spin on the technology in the form of the Bravia RGB range.

I recently reviewed the Sony Bravia 7 II, and it really does show how deep the colours can look with RGB technology. As we’ve explored before, RGB backlighting replaces the traditional white LEDs with red, green, and blue backlights, which are capable of displaying the full BT.2020 colour spectrum.

For everyday viewing, the result is deeper and more accurate colours, especially when watching high-quality HDR media, like from a 4K UHD Blu-Ray. Combined with the growing trend of anti-reflective TV coatings, it produces a great viewing experience, day or night.
